House centipedes are in search of prey insects, like spiders and flies. You’ll usually find them in damp basements, bathrooms and potted plants.
Centipedes are actually beneficial in controlling less desirable insects, but they can be startling to encounter. An easy way to get rid of the insect is to use a hand-held vacuum to suction it away.
